dc.description.abstractVolatile organic compounds (VOC) are one of the most important classes of compoundsemitted to the troposphere from the Earth surface. Monoaromatic hydrocarbons,benzene and its alkyl derivates - toluene, ethylbenzene,and isomers of xylene, alsoknown as BTEX, are the most abundant among VOC emitted in urban and industriallydeveloped areas, and are often used as indicators of man-made pollution. Besides beingpresent in vehicle exhaust as a result of BTEX being petrol additives as well as fossil fuelcombustion products, BTEX are emitted from other sources related to anthropogenicactivities. BTEX have direct adverse effect on human health and environment, as well asindirect, due to a fact that they are being important photochemical precursors for theformation of the second generation of pollutants, which is why it is very important tobetter understand all of the processes leading to BTEX removal from ambient air.Accordingly, the aim of this dissertation was to determine mechanisms of BTEXscavenging from ambient air by wet deposition...en
